Output 3f332ff25a5fd86d2904b848e17de135646f67e5d966a9bfc0945b3297821bab:0

value
47722592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 654d9aec110cf9511977776314084af74234872a OP_EQUAL
address
3Avf927WJYU2b26892wUmzqmtrkq5C75qg
transaction
3f332ff25a5fd86d2904b848e17de135646f67e5d966a9bfc0945b3297821bab
confirmations
534814
spent
true